Aberdeen Group plc Announces Board Appointments, Effective June 3, 2026
Aberdeen Group plc announced that Arno Kitts and Richard (Rick) Lacaille had been appointed to the Board as Non-Executive Directors with effect from June 3, 2026. They will put themselves forward for election by shareholders at the 2027 AGM. Arno Kitts has over 30 years' experience in global asset management and insurance, having held senior leadership roles at BlackRock, Henderson Global Investors and JP Morgan. At BlackRock, he was Managing Director of the UK Institutional business and Chief Executive of its life insurance investment platform. He is the founder of Perspective Investments, a boutique investment management firm. He has also served as a Non-Executive Director of Pension Insurance Corporation plc, where he chaired the Investment and Origination Committee. Arno is currently Chair of New World Group Holdings Limited and a member of the Investment Committee of The Valesco Group Limited. His biographical details include: Nationality: British; Education: University of Southampton, PhD; University of Southampton, BSc, Mathematics. His current non-executive roles are: 2025 - Current, New World Group Holdings Limited, Chair; 2023 - Current, The Valesco Group Limited, Member, Investment Committee; 2017 - Current, Wakett (Malta) Ltd, Non-Executive Director. His executive career summary includes: 2008 - Current, Perspective Investments, Founder, Director of MH Markets Global Limited and Pi Investment Management Limited; member of the Investment Committee and Investment Advisory Committee and a director of managed funds; 2012 - 2016, BlackRock, Managing Director, UK Institutional Investment business, Chief Executive of BlackRock Life Limited; 2003 - 2012, Henderson Global Investors, Head of Global Distribution, Head of UK & EMEA Institutional Business; 1997 - 2002, JP Morgan Chase, Head of UK Institutional Business, JP Morgan Asset Management, Head of European Defined Contribution Business, JP Morgan Asset Management, Chief Executive, JP Morgan Life Limited; 1989 - 1997, Forester Insurance Group, UK Group Chief Executive & Head of Investments, GM, Finance and Operations & Head of Investments, Investment Analyst, Actuarial & Investment Department. His previous non-executive roles include: 2016 - 2025, Pension Insurance Corporation plc and Pension Insurance Corporation Group Limited, Non-Executive Director and Chair of Investment and Origination Committee; 2017 - 2023, Wake Trade Technologies Ltd, Non-Executive Director; 2006 - 2011, Pension & Lifetime Savings Association, Non-Executive Director. Rick Lacaille is a highly experienced investment leader, having spent over 20 years in senior roles at State Street Global Advisors, latterly as Global Chief Investment Officer, where he had oversight of investment activity across active and passive strategies and multiple asset classes. Rick also has deep experience in ESG having most recently served as Global Head of ESG at State Street, where he led the firm's approach to sustainability and engagement with regulators, clients and investors. He is currently a Senior Advisor at Enzo Advisors LLC and Executive Advisor at Arab Invest. He has also held a number of industry roles, including as Chair of the Institute for Quantitative Investment Research and as a member of the Investment Association's Asset Management Committee.
